Law Firms Step Up Enphase Investor Solicitation Before April 20 Lead-Plaintiff Deadline
The case focuses on alleged misstatements about Enphase’s inventory management relative to the Residential Clean Energy Credit.
Overview
- On March 9, The Schall Law Firm and DJS Law Group issued new notices urging Enphase shareholders to contact them regarding potential lead-plaintiff roles.
- The complaints contend Enphase misstated its ability to manage elevated channel inventory and to offset effects tied to Internal Revenue Code §25D, the Residential Clean Energy Credit.
- The asserted class period covers purchases from April 22, 2025 to October 28, 2025, with an April 20, 2026 deadline to seek lead-plaintiff appointment.
- The notices state the class has not been certified, prospective members are not yet represented by counsel, and lead-plaintiff status is not required to share in any recovery.
- Berger Montague’s filing cites Enphase’s October 28, 2025 disclosure about excess inventory and reduced battery shipments and reports a 15.15% share-price drop to $31.14 on October 29.
